This contract package forms part of the overall development of project for the Design, Construction, Completion and Commissioning of Integrated Customs, Immigration and Quarantine Complex in Johor Bahru, Johor, which was generally referred to as Gerbang Selatan Bersepadu Project.

There are two (2) nos. 1600mm diameter treated water pipelines at Jalan Jim Quee and two (2) nos. 1600mm diameter treated water pipelines and one (1) no. 1800mm diameter raw water pipeline at Tanjung Puteri which need to be permanently relocated to facilitate the construction of new bridge, road and monsoon drain, associated with the Gerbang Selatan Bersepadu Project.

These pipelines are presently conveying treated water and raw water from Johore State to Singapore and are owned by the Public Utility Board (PUB) of Singapore.

Briefly, the scope of works for this contract package comprises the following major components:

  1. Supply and deliver to the site approximately 1800m long of 1600mm diameter and 210m long of 1800mm diameter mild steel pipes and associated specials, fittings and joint materials.
  2. Excavate, lay and joint 1600mm and 1800mm diameter mild steel pipeworks including filling and forming of embankment/platform wherever required.
  3. Expose existing pipelines at the points of inter-connection (10 locations), make preparation for cutting of existing pipes for jointing to the proposed new pipelines.
  4. Pressure testing, sterilisation, flushing and commissioning of the proposed new pipelines.
  5. Retrieve existing pipes when required.
In view of the anticipated difficulties in the laying of the proposed new pipelines in down town area of Johore Bahru and sensitivity of water supply disruption to Singapore during inter-connection works, the Turkey Contractor, Gerbang Perdana Sdn Bhd only invited Class ‘A’ contractors experienced in the laying of big diameter pipelines to participate in the tender for this contract package. Casavest (M) Sdn Bhd being one of the invited tenderers was awarded the contract due to the Company’s experience, track records and commercial competitiveness. Asia Baru Construction Sdn. Bhd. was appointed as sub-contractor by Casavest to carry out the pipelaying and associated works.
